Brahim BENJELLOUN-TOUIMI
Brahim BENJELLOUN-TOUIMI
Non-Executive Director
Biography

Mr. Brahim Benjelloun-Touimi is Director & Delegate General Manager to the Chairman in charge of coordinating BMCE Bank Group’s activities since March 2010. He is also in charge of the Chairmanship of the General Management Committee, the Vice Chairmanship of the Senior Credit Committee and the Chairmanship of the supervisory Board of BMCE Capital, Salafin and Maroc Factoring. Likewise, he is on the Board of BOA holding and chairman of the Board of BMCE Euroservices, a business unit dedicated to Moroccans Living Abroad in Europe.

After joining BMCE Bank in 1990, his career was marked by the creation of dedicated subsidiaries, the set up of stock brokerage and asset management activities, as well as the launch of the first mutual funds on the Casablanca Stock Exchange.

In conjunction with his functions at the Bank, he is Chairman of the Supervisory Board of EurAfric Information, a joint venture specialized in IT created by BMCE Bank – RMA Watanya and the Crédit Mutuel CIC Group. Board member of Euro Information in France, the IT subsidiary of Credit Mutuel Group, Mr. Brahim Benjelloun-Touimi chairs the Board of Directors of several IT subsidiaries of BMCE Bank Group. He is also board member of RMA Watanya, the insurance company of FinanceCom Group. Board member of BMCE Bank Foundation and other educational NGOs, he is Chairman of PlaNet.Finance Maroc, an international solidarity organization dedicated to the development of micro finance, as well as Chairman of the National Association of Moroccan Business Corporation (ANMA).

Mr. Brahim Benjelloun-Touimi holds a PhD in money, finance and banking from the University of Paris I/ Pantheon-Sorbonne. During his PhD studies he was selected by the IMF to conduct research on the financial system of one of the member countries. He began his career on the French financial market and headed research on the trading floor of a large French investment bank.

Born in 1960, Mr. Benjelloun-Touimi is married and father of three children.
